The Tortoise & the Police Car
Finally an answer to the age-old question. What’s faster a tortoise or a police car? Well, if you were wondering the answer was the police car.
The Alhambra Police Department in California loves interacting with the wildlife and this tortoise made Facebook headlines.
The tortoise made the great escape but was stopped by the local police department.
The police wrote, “They almost had a pursuit! It took two officers to take this guy into custody!” The police department loves joking around with the public and when someone asked if it was a ninja turtle and the police responded “It did not respond to Michelangelo, Leonardo, Raphael, or Donatello, so it may be a female.”
The tortoise was reunited with his family and the police were a little upset they couldn’t keep him as their department pet.
